The file extension is the most telling component. .7z is the archive format associated with 7-Zip , a free and open-source file archiver renowned for its high compression ratio. Unlike the more common .zip or .rar formats, .7z often utilizes the LZMA or LZMA2 compression algorithms, allowing for significantly smaller file sizes.
